dc.description.abstractThe research explores the application of artificial intelligence (AI) to optimize the roll forming process for bent 3D-type profiles. AI-driven algorithms are used to predict deformation behavior, optimize process parameters, and enhance production efficiency. The study aims to improve precision, reduce material waste, and accelerate industrial adoption of advanced roll forming technologies.
